Reasons to Visit

1

Explore Medieval Bornholm's Artistic Soul

Rønne thrives as Denmark's creative hub, with galleries and studios showcasing local glass art, ceramics, and paintings throughout the charming old town. Wander cobblestone streets lined with colorful half-timbered houses dating back centuries, then visit the impressive Bornholm Art Museum to discover works by renowned Danish artists inspired by this island's unique light and landscape.

2

Savor Fresh Smørrebrød and Local Catch

Indulge in Bornholm's culinary traditions at harborside restaurants serving freshly caught herring, plaice, and salmon prepared in classic Danish style. Don't miss the island's famous smørrebrød—open-faced sandwiches piled high with local ingredients—or sample traditional rundstykker pastries at a local bakery while enjoying views of the working fishing harbor.

3

Hike to Dramatic Granite Cliffs

Venture to Bornholm's stunning coastal landscape featuring towering granite formations and pristine beaches just minutes from the port. The scenic trails around Dueodden Beach and nearby cliffs offer breathtaking views of the Baltic Sea, perfect for nature lovers seeking dramatic Nordic scenery without venturing far from your ship.

4

Browse Rønne's Vibrant Market Square

Discover the heart of Rønne at Torvet, the lively market square surrounded by independent shops, boutiques, and cafés selling everything from Danish design to local handicrafts. The pedestrian-friendly area captures authentic small-town Danish charm, where you'll find unique souvenirs, fresh produce, and friendly locals eager to share their island's character.

5

Visit Historic Round Church Ruins

Explore Østerlars Rundkirke, one of Bornholm's four distinctive medieval round churches, featuring whitewashed stone walls and fascinating 12th-century architecture found nowhere else in Scandinavia. These unique fortified churches tell the story of the island's strategic importance and offer insight into Bornholm's rich Viking and medieval heritage.

How do I get from Rønne port to the city and local attractions?

Rønne port is located within walking distance of the city center, approximately 1-2 kilometers away. Taxis are readily available at the port, or you can walk to explore Rønne's charming downtown area with shops, restaurants, and museums. For exploring Bornholm island further, car rentals and local buses are available near the port.

What can I see and do in Rønne during a port day?

In a day at Rønne, you can visit the historic Rønne city center with its colorful half-timbered houses, explore the Bornholm Museum, or visit the nearby Almindingen forest and Dueodde Beach. The town offers excellent local restaurants serving fresh seafood and traditional Danish cuisine, plus shopping opportunities for local crafts and amber products.
